“Neurology of Being” is a concomitant exhibition to the 34th edition of “The month of photography” which is being held every year under the endorsement of the Central European House of Photography in Bratislava and Vienna. The author, Rosen Kalpachki, is a famous Bulgarian doctor who has been doing mono photography ever since he was a student. He shares that the square format that he uses, embodies his ways of perception and expression because of the resemblance it has to the opening that the surgeon sees when he is leaning over the operating table. “I am an amateur photographer who loves “making” photos the authentic way – with an analog camera, copying them myself in a dark room at home. Photos that came from film bring a different feeling precisely because of the process of preparing, planning, waiting and the result which is often accompanied by a surprise. Being close to the photo materials also brings me great pleasure. But I’m getting more and more convinced that the act of taking the picture itself is most important to me. Everything that comes after pressing the shutter can wait.”, - shares Assoc. Prof. Dr. Rosen Kalpachki.
Dr. Kalpachki is a famous Bulgarian doctor who specialized neurology in Sofia, Prague, Constanta and the Royal college of London. He is chief researcher in more than 10 international clinic studies for Epilepsy, Pain, Multiple sclerosis and Stroke. He is the creator and lead of the first highly specialized stroke treatment center in Bulgaria. He is the Chairman of the Epilepsy Committee, the Multiple Sclerosis Committee and the Parkinson's Disease Committee. He is the author of monographies, books and studies in Bulgarian and foreign editions. He was voted Best Doctor in the Darik Radio polls. He is the head of the Clinic for Nervous Diseases at St. Anna Hospital in Sofia, where he created and now manages the largest stroke treatment center in Bulgaria. He defended his doctoral degree at the Medical University - Sofia, and teaches neurology, neuropsychology, geriatrics, medical ethics and general medicine at two Bulgarian universities.
